The Hunter Creek Trail is a moderate 7.70-mile hike that begins at an elevation of 8977 feet. This trail takes hikers through a variety of landscapes, including aspen groves and coniferous forests, and features a mix of smooth singletrack and rocky terrain. The route can be completed in approximately 4 hours and 21 minutes, depending on individual pace and the time of year, as the trail is accessible from January through December. Parking is available at the trailhead, making it a convenient option for those looking to explore the Aspen area on foot.
